Village Pie - to serve 6

1 large onion - skin and chop
450g (1 lb) minced beef
225g (8oz) chicken livers
1 x 400g tin chopped tomatoes
pinch of sugar
2fl.oz red or white wine, or stock
freshly ground black pepper
mixed herbs - fresh or dried
topping -
750g pkt frozen oven chips

Set oven at gas 6/200c/180fan/Aga roasting oven, high runner.

Cover the base of a sauté or large shallow pan with water and bring to boil. Add the chopped onion, put lid on pan and cook for 1-2mins (or until the onion softens), adding a little more hot water if necessary to prevent sticking.

Add the minced beef, breaking it down with a fork and cook over a gentle heat for 5-10mins, stirring from time to time.

Stir in the remaining ingredients (except the oven chips), and simmer, with lid on pan, for 5-10mins, or until the contents have blended together. Put into a large shallow ovenproof dish and top with oven chips.

Put into the pre-set oven for 20-30mins, or until the chips have browned a little and the ingredients are hot and bubbling.

Serve with frozen peas and fresh carrots, or vegetables of your choice.

Lazy Cook tips

A really quick meal to prepare and one which will be popular with all the family - a good recipe to serve to a crowd - quickly! Prepare the ingredients in advance and store, covered, in a refrigerator or cold larder, top with the chips and cook as directed in the recipe.
